•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

miaoxing / admin / 10639819746

10 Aug 2024 07:32AM UTC coverage: 24.307%. Remained the same
10639819746

push

github

twinh
style: php-cs-fixer new_with_parentheses

20 of 82 branches covered (24.39%)

4 of 22 new or added lines in 22 files covered. (18.18%)

149 of 613 relevant lines covered (24.31%)

2.81 hits per line

Source File
Press 'n' to go to next uncovered line, 'b' for previous

0.0
/pages/api/admin/admin-settings/index.php
1
<?php
2

3
use Miaoxing\Plugin\BasePage;
4
use Miaoxing\Plugin\Service\Config;
5

NEW
6
return new class extends BasePage {
×
7
    protected $className = '后台设置';
8

9
    public function get()
10
    {
11
        $settings = Config::getAppMultiple([
×
12
            'adminLogin.icpRecordNumber',
×
13
            'adminLogin.publicSecurityRecordNumber',
×
14
        ]);
×
15

16
        return suc([
×
17
            'data' => $settings,
×
18
        ]);
×
19
    }
20

21
    public function patch($req)
22
    {
23
        Config::setAppMultiple([
×
24
            'adminLogin.icpRecordNumber' => (string) $req['adminLogin.icpRecordNumber'],
×
25
            'adminLogin.publicSecurityRecordNumber' => (string) $req['adminLogin.publicSecurityRecordNumber'],
×
26
        ]);
×
27

28
        return suc();
×
29
    }
30
};
×
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c